Latest Patents

Among his notable inventions is the Soil Penetrating Electrode with Conical Taper. This innovative solution addresses significant challenges in obtaining stable and reliable contact with the soil, ensuring a consistent contact area and ease of use for operators. Another significant patent is the Electrical Density Gauge (EDG), a low-cost, portable device that enables non-nuclear and rugged field use for measuring the dry density of soils. This invention plays a critical role in quality control for road-beds and building foundations by utilizing advanced algorithms to correlate electrical properties with physically measured densities.
